The Twelve Apostles Hotel, ideally located between Camps Bay and Llandudno has launched its Cine 12 Dinner Evenings, which offers a special three-course menu designed by Executive Chef, Roberto de Carvalho and is available in either the elegant Azure, with its panoramic views of the Atlantic Ocean or The Cafe, with its contemporary mix of stainless steel and mosaic art. The menu features popular dishes from Azure's seasonal a la carte menu. The hotel's stylish 16-seater private cinema is a unique commodity among luxury hotels in South Africa. Sink into plush red leather seats and enjoy superb Dolby surround sound, state of the art flat screen complete with DVD equipment. More package perks include a popcorn and sweets station, available at the beginning of the screening and there is an interval period where hot chocolate, thick milk shakes and Magnum ice creams are served. Cine 12, being a super luxurious private screening room, has handpicked movies from the vast selection of Oscar-awarded movies with over 200 of the most memorable cinematic classics in DVD format. The "Oscar Movies" will be screened for a week at the end of each month and the movie genres will be advertised in the local press. The Cine 12 Dinner Evenings is R195.00 (or $25.00, conversion is subject to availability) per person.
